Job Overview

The Scottish Universities Life Science Alliance (SULSA) collaborates with academic institutions, industry partners, and policymakers to foster and elevate research and innovation excellence within Scotland's life sciences sector.

The successful candidate will oversee the planning, coordination, and administrative execution of SULSA-related initiatives while providing essential support to the SULSA Director.

This role demands a proactive approach and the ability to work effectively within a dynamic team environment, ensuring that all inquiries are addressed promptly and professionally.

Main Responsibilities
  1. Assist the SULSA Director with administrative tasks, including organizing meetings, taking minutes, and preparing meeting summaries for distribution.

  2. Develop and distribute the monthly SULSA Newsletter to keep SULSA members informed about ongoing activities across 13 Higher Education Institutions.

  3. Act as the primary contact for general SULSA inquiries, collaborating with the team to provide solutions in a courteous and professional manner.

  4. Design data collection forms (using tools like Jotform or Survey Monkey), manage their distribution, analyze the incoming data, and present findings to the relevant SULSA project lead.

  5. Oversee data entry into the SULSA Reporting Master documents to assist the Operations Executive in analyzing and presenting SULSA's outcomes.

  6. Serve as the initial point of contact for the Virtual Reality Training Pilot, coordinating logistics for bookings, delivery, and feedback collection regarding the VR equipment.

  7. Collaborate effectively within a small team while engaging with a broad network that includes academics, educators, students, industry representatives, public bodies, and professional staff.

  8. Demonstrate agility as a team player, providing support for SULSA events and initiatives as needed, whether in-person or through online research for report generation.

  9. Perform any additional duties as assigned by the line manager in consultation with the post holder.
